Energy-Efficient Air Conditioning Installations for Modern Living

Energy-efficient air conditioning installations have become essential for modern living, as they offer a practical solution to maintaining comfortable indoor temperatures while minimizing energy consumption and environmental impact. With rising energy costs and growing concerns about climate change, homeowners and businesses alike are seeking cooling systems that provide effective temperature control without excessive electricity use. Advances in technology have led to the development of air conditioners designed to optimize performance through innovative features such as variable speed compressors, smart thermostats, and improved refrigerants. These elements work together to reduce power usage by adapting operation according to real-time cooling demands rather than running at full capacity continuously.

One significant factor contributing to the efficiency of contemporary air conditioning units is their ability to modulate output based on room conditions. Traditional systems often operate on a simple on-off cycle, which can lead to frequent starts and stops that consume more energy over time. In contrast, modern inverter-driven models adjust compressor speed smoothly, maintaining consistent temperatures with less strain on components and lower electrical draw. This results in quieter operation alongside reduced utility bills. Additionally, integrating programmable or Wi-Fi-enabled thermostats allows users greater control over their cooling schedules from smartphones or other devices. By setting plumber specific temperature ranges during different times of day or when spaces are unoccupied, unnecessary energy waste can be avoided.

Proper installation plays a crucial role in maximizing the benefits of an efficient air conditioning system. Selecting the right unit size based on room dimensions ensures optimal performance without overspending on oversized equipment that cycles inefficiently or undersized models struggling under load. Professional installers also evaluate factors such as insulation quality, window placement, shading options, and airflow patterns within the home or office environment before recommending suitable solutions tailored for each situation. Sealing ductwork correctly prevents leaks that diminish system effectiveness while regular maintenance preserves operational integrity over time.

Beyond individual comfort improvements and cost savings for consumers, adopting energy-efficient cooling technologies contributes positively toward broader sustainability goals by reducing greenhouse gas emissions associated with electricity generation from fossil fuels. Governments worldwide encourage these practices through incentives like tax credits or rebates aimed at promoting environmentally responsible choices among residents and enterprises alike.
